Benefits of Physical Fitness:
Regular physical activity has numerous benefits for both physical and mental health. Some of the key benefits of physical fitness include:
1. Improved cardiovascular health: Engaging in regular exercise helps strengthen the heart and improve circulation, reducing the risk of heart disease and other cardiovascular conditions.
2. Weight management: Physical activity helps burn calories and maintain a healthy weight, reducing the risk of obesity and related health issues.
3. Increased muscle strength and endurance: Regular strength training and aerobic exercise help build muscle strength and endurance, improving overall physical performance.
4. Enhanced flexibility and balance: Stretching exercises improve flexibility, while balance exercises help prevent falls and injuries, especially in older adults.
5. Better mental health: Exercise releases endorphins, the body's natural mood-enhancing chemicals, leading to reduced stress, anxiety, and depression.
Components of Physical Fitness:
Physical fitness comprises several components that contribute to overall health and well-being. These components include:
1. Cardiovascular endurance: The ability of the heart, lungs, and blood vessels to deliver oxygen to the body's tissues during sustained physical activity.
2. Muscular strength: The ability of muscles to generate force against resistance, essential for everyday activities and preventing injuries.
3. Muscular endurance: The ability of muscles to perform repetitive contractions over an extended period, crucial for activities like walking, cycling, and carrying groceries.
4. Flexibility: The range of motion around a joint, important for maintaining mobility and preventing injuries.
5. Body composition: The proportion of fat, muscle, and other tissues in the body, influencing overall health and fitness levels.
Incorporating Physical Fitness into Your Routine:
To reap the benefits of physical fitness, it is essential to incorporate regular exercise into your daily routine. Here are some tips for incorporating physical fitness into your lifestyle:
1. Set realistic goals: Define specific, achievable fitness goals that align with your abilities and interests, whether it's running a 5k, lifting a certain weight, or improving flexibility.
2. Start slow: If you are new to exercise or returning after a break, start with low-intensity activities like walking, swimming, or yoga, gradually increasing the intensity and duration over time.
3. Mix it up: Include a variety of exercises in your routine to target different components of fitness and prevent boredom. Mix cardio, strength training, flexibility, and balance exercises for a well-rounded fitness program.
4. Stay consistent: Consistency is key to seeing progress and reaping the benefits of physical fitness.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ise per week, spread out over several days.
5. Listen to your body: Pay attention to your body's signals and adjust your workouts as needed. Rest when you feel fatigued or sore, and consult a healthcare professional if you experience persistent pain or discomfort.
